Bright Light Therapy: HappyLight Touch Plus delivers up to 10,000 Lux of UV-Free, LED, full-spectrum light for effective, safe, and natural light therapy that’s free from glares, flickering, and hotspots.
A Daily Dose of Sunshine: Light therapy is clinically proven, effective, safe, and alleviates winter blues symptoms. It improves sleep, boosts mood, increases energy, and enhances focus so you feel revitalized throughout the day.
Customizable Settings: Personalize your light therapy needs with 3 brightness levels, 2 HappyHue color temperature options, and a convenient countdown timer that is programmable for up to 1 hour, in 10-minute increments.
Portable Design: The ultra-thin tablet design with a detachable stand and wall mount makes HappyLight Touch Plus portable enough for use at home or on the go. It fits easily on a desk, work area, or bedside for convenient light therapy wherever you need it.

The VT32 is the second-best Verilux Happy Light, and the one I think you should buy. The only difference between this and the top of the line model is a timer that, in my opinion, isn’t worth the difference in price.What the VT32 provides that the lower-priced ones don’t is the addition of “Happy Hues.” These are three different hues of light: bright white, cool white, and warm white. Not a fan of bright white, which I assume is all you get on the low-end models. Cool white is fine (you may prefer it), but my favorite is warm white. That’s really the only one I use. I’d be surprised if anyone picks bright white as their favorite because it’s pretty harsh! So I’m glad I went with this model just for the two extra hues.The lamp comes with a solid, secure, slide-on base, though it wasn’t immediately clear how to remove or attach it. I would have preferred the base if it angled the light down, rather than up, as that’s a better configuration for how this sort of simulated sunshine should be directedâangled down, like real sunshine. That said, the up angle still works, if not quite as well. Just make sure the light is is angled off to the side rather than directly at you; it needs to hit your eyes, but not so it interfere with your vision. It might take a day or two to get used to having this new light source next to you; that’s a totally normal adjustment period.I don’t care much for the controls. The on/off button hidden on top of the unit requires too firm a press so it’s actually a pain to use. You think you should have clicked it, but nothing happens without that firm press. Then there are the unlabeled control buttons. Not sure why they aren’t labeled, as it’s annoying to remember which is which; the icons they use aren’t super-helpful in making it clear. One button selects the hue, the other the brightness. As with the hues, you get three brightness levels: blinding, less blinding, and still kinda bright. I’m sure they call these high, medium, and low in the instruction manual. Because they want you to sit so close to the unit to get its benefits, it’s just not pleasant or practical to have it set to anything but low. This means you’ll need to use it from when you get up to about one or two in the afternoon. Frankly, that’s fine by me. I’d rather have the light on longer and enjoy it than shorter and not.And that’s the thing… this light does a good job of simulating a cheerful sunny day (particularly the warm hue on low). I immediately feel better when it turns on and the only time I’m sad is when I have to turn it off. Why? Because I miss the light! So yes, for me, the Happy Light works. It’s money well spent, despite the issues I outlined above.How long did it take me to notice I felt better using the light? Pretty much on the first day, but I didn’t get the shipment until noon, so I only got to use it a couple hours. I couldn’t be 100% sure until the next day, when I was able to use it longer. It doesn’t appear to be an effect you can build a tolerance to, so as long as the unit works and you remember to use it, you should get years of productivity and enjoyment from it.Some people think this kind of light is only for SAD (Seasonal Affective Disorder). I have not had this one for long, but I have been using a light for SAD and for depression in general for over thirty years now. The science has come a long way and there are methodologies in place at this point in history that can help someone find what will work best for them. There are some general requirements for a SAD light that most notable sources all recommend. It should generate up to 10,000 Lux (a measurement of light intensity), the light given off should be UV-free (UV light can harm the eye) and the light should typically be white to be most effective.This light, like many, offers three brightness settings and two colors. It also has a timer to make keeping track of your session easy.It is a convenient size. My desk is a small one and the mug is a large one. The box is about 10 inches by 6 inches with the actual light being a bit smaller. I find it to be a very useful size. It doesnât get in the way of whatever is typically on my desk but is certainly large enough to give off a very nice, wide light.I find the light to be simple and very user friendly. There isnât much to figure out and there are instructions for what controls there are.This is a corded light, NOT one with a battery or battery pack. Has to be plugged in to work. This may not be the one if you are looking for a light you can take anywhere and use. It is portable (easy to pick up and move) but not cordless.The light seems to be well made and solid, doesnât have a âcheap feelâ to it.The removable cord is about six feet long, long enough to find a plug in most places but short enough to be readily wound up and tucked into a bag or folder. The stand pops off the back when needed so is also quickly ready to move or pack.I like this light and already have some sense of its effectiveness. The cost is reasonable for what you get. I have paid hundreds of dollars for a SAD light that I do not believe is as good as this one. Weâll see how it stands up over time.As I began, Itâs Great So Far!One final note: consult a professional as to the use of this or any other SAD light. The time and technique recommended may vary.
